For this module, we are tasked with the discovery of finding what makes being an illustrator, an illustrator. As we go throughout the first 4 weeks of the 2nd year, we will be shown and will learn the fundamental techniques and tools that are commonly associated with illustration as a media, as well as how to properly utilise them to the best of our ability when drawing, painting, etching, etc.

Over time, I will have learned how to use techniques that are using in the analogue/traditional and digital formats; in exploring known and newly learned areas of the topic that we may have not known previously. As well as being able to detect what improvements could be made to our work, and also rectifying flaws and changing our work ethic. The most integral part of this experience however, will be in sharpening our drawing's general skillsets in perspective, tone, texture, etc. 

The outcome I will strive to achieve with my time spent on this course, will be to provide a fully developed portfolio of practical work that shows what I have picked up along the way, and showing visual key elements to provide context on this website. 

I will also provide several visual tutorials and editorials through videos, images, and informative books that I will discover through the internet, university and my hometown's library, as well as any findings from pre-existing work that I will grab upon first glance that I find to be interesting and helpful to my journey in learning. There will also be peer-assessed critique provided to me through Tony and/or Dwayne's guidance, with some additional input from my peers, as I will be providing them the same sort of informative criticism back to them too.
